    Passable food for a pretty penny…read more It was surprising to find such a quaint eatery within a department store, and I wouldn't have been able to find it without Emmett's comment. The spirit free drinks were surprisingly expensive, with some being $14. My server, Tony, was helpful and the food came out relatively quickly. However, everyone seemed to disappear toward the end of my meal. *Lilac Fizz: a refreshing combination of lavender, lemon, and soda. This was bright and tart, although the lavender was subtle. A bit more lavender syrup would have made it feel more spring esque. *Skirt Steak Chimichurri: came with a side of broccolini and either fingerling potatoes or fries. Tony recommended the fries, and they came with a side of kalamata aioli. The fries were a tad limp but salted well. The broccolini was a bit underdone, but similarly salty. The most notable flavor came from the kalamata aioli, with pronounced acidity. I ordered the steak medium rare and it was perfectly cooked. It was juicy and pink throughout. However, it was very bland. The chimichurri tasted like almost nothing, which was a shame given that the skirt steak itself wasn't seasoned much at all. My companion ordered the salad and while the greens were piled high, the roasted chicken was skimped on despite being $21. Overall, the flavors needed to be more concentrated and distinct. Especially for the higher prices, I expected better ingredient quality. I guess it isn't a bad place to eat if you're shopping on the top floor of Nordstrom, but I wouldn't go out of my way to eat here when there are better options at UTC.
